Can I get into Crown College? The school has a 51% acceptance rate. Last year, 447 out of 873 applicants were admitted making Crown College a more competitive school to get into with a good chance of acceptance for qualifying applicants. Academically, it has easy requirements for admission test scores, generally admitting students who score in the top 69 percent. Crown College typically accepts and attracts "B+" average high school students. Only 32% of those admitted chose to enroll in the school.

What are the SAT requirements for students to be admitted to Crown College?
Crown College typically requires applicants to be in the top 76 percent of SAT test takers. The school consistently takes SAT composite scores down to 910 on a 1600 scale, below which admission should be considered a reach. We estimate some students could be accepted with SAT's as low as 775. The estimated average SAT composite for admitted freshman is 1045 out of 1600. 14 percent of applicants submit SAT scores to the school. Note: SAT scores presented on this page have been adjusted upwards per the College Board's concordance tables for test takers after March 2016.

What are the ACT requirements for prospective students to get into Crown College?
Admission data indicates that Crown College regularly accepts students with ACT's of 18 and above. Successful applicants typically send ACT scores in the top 62 percent nationally. We estimate the school accepting minimum ACT composite scores around 14 in some instances. Prospective students submitting an ACT composite of 22 or higher should be in the upper half of applicants - and students with a 25 and above have very competitive chances. Scoring well on the ACT is very important as 73 percent of applicants submit ACT scores to Crown College.

You will need above average high school grades to get into Crown College. The average high school GPA of the admitted freshman class at Crown College was 3.36 on the 4.0 scale indicating that primarily B+ students are accepted and ultimately attend. If your high school GPA meets these requirements, there is a good chance you will be accepted as Crown College accepts 51% of students who apply.
